## CI note: metrics sidecar flakes

If the Gaugewright metrics-aggregation sidecar fails health checks in CI, it's usually because the scrape port collides with the test harness on shared runners. Workaround: pin the sidecar to the isolated runner class and retry. Do not bump the timeout — that just hides the collision. This was last reproduced and fixed on the Copperline pipeline, and the failing job traces back to the build noted below.

session token of kagup-hahaf = htk3_2b8

Welcome to the Fenwick validation stack. Each data validator in Lattermill ships as a plugin loaded at startup from the registry manifest. If a plugin fails its health probe, Lattermill disables it and routes records to the quarantine queue rather than blocking ingest. On-call duties include reviewing quarantine growth and re-enabling fixed plugins. The full plugin lifecycle and override procedure are documented on the internal page below.

dashboard of taduf-yagap = https://confluence.tolvaqsys.internal/display/display/projects/display

Hey — handing off Fablecrate, our test-data factory lib. Generators are deterministic per seed; nothing touches prod data, promise. One thing for your review: the seed vault used for regression fixtures is locked behind a recovery flow. If you need to open it during the audit, use the stored passphrase below:

unlock words, bafof-kawef: soreth-nordor-belwyn-gorvan-julael-belys

Welcome to the Marrow Analytics reports team. All export jobs store timestamps in UTC; the Tindale scheduler applies customer timezones at render time only. Never convert in SQL — that caused the Bramford outage. DST transitions are tested weekly in staging. To access the export configuration vault on your first day, use the recovery passphrase listed directly below.

vault phrase of kawep-bajog = novath-normir-istwyn-druok-zorok-eliok-novmir-quenvan-gilys